草庐IT

05-Request

全部标签

Js逆向教程-05明确js逆向的目标

明确js逆向的目标一、js逆向的目标通过本地运行js代码那实现脱离浏览器后能够实现和浏览器上运行加密js的效果。网站上完全都是JavaScript实现的加密,我们的目的要知道加密的整个过程,并且本地实现这个加密的过程,拿到和浏览器一样的加密的结果。得到加密的结果之后就可以跳过浏览器,本地直接给服务器发送加密数据,从而直接获取服务器响应的结果。二、js逆向的流程比如说,你用账号密码登录网站,完成一个下单的动作,下单的时候需要输入商品名称,商品id,有了这些数据之后,才能进行下单操作,像淘宝京东这类的大网站,他们都不会直接在前端发送明文数据。他们都会加密,加密之后发送到服务器,但是我们要完成的时批

【微信小程序】使用 wx.request 方法进行异步网络请求

在微信小程序中,你可以使用wx.request方法进行异步网络请求,并将获取到的列表数据渲染到UI上。首先,在页面的data中定义一个数组变量,用于存储获取到的列表数据,例如:Page({data:{listData:[]//初始为空数组},//其他页面代码...})然后,在页面的生命周期函数onLoad或需要触发网络请求的函数中,使用wx.request方法发送异步请求,并在回调函数中处理返回的数据,例如:Page({data:{listData:[]},onLoad:function(){//发送异步请求wx.request({url:'https://api.example.com/li

npm安装报错: errno ETIMEDOUT network request toXXX failed, reason: connect ETIMEDOUT

npminstall--savehtml2canvas今天执行这段安装报错:npmWARNusing--forceIsurehopeyouknowwhatyouaredoing.npmERR!errnoETIMEDOUTnpmERR!networkrequesttohttp://registry.npmjs.org/html2canvasfailed,reason:connectETIMEDOUT104.16.17.35:80npmERR!networkThisisaproblemrelatedtonetworkconnectivity.npmERR!networkInmostcasesyou

Java后端05(初识MyBatis)

Mybatis举个小栗子mybatis配置文件(XML配置文件)user.xml(实现增删改查的sql语句)select*fromuserinsertintouservalues(#{userId},#{username},#{password})deletefromuserwhereuserId=#{userId}updateusersetusername=#{username},password=#{password}whereuserId=#{userId}select*fromuserwhereuserId=#{userId}select*fromuserwhereusernameli

html - 服务 worker , "TypeError:Request failed at <anonymous>"

我希望你能帮我解决我的问题。目前,我与服务worker一起构建了一个PWA。它注册成功,但安装有问题。“caches.open”-promise导致错误:“TypeError:Requestfailedat”。您可以在Chrome中看到,缓存已注册,但为空。我已经检查过缓存url上千次了..这是我的Service-worker代码varCACHE_NAME='surv-cache-1';varresourcesToCache=['/','/index.html','/jquery-3.2.1.min.js','/pouchdb.min-6.4.1.js','/styles/inline

html - 服务 worker , "TypeError:Request failed at <anonymous>"

我希望你能帮我解决我的问题。目前,我与服务worker一起构建了一个PWA。它注册成功,但安装有问题。“caches.open”-promise导致错误:“TypeError:Requestfailedat”。您可以在Chrome中看到,缓存已注册,但为空。我已经检查过缓存url上千次了..这是我的Service-worker代码varCACHE_NAME='surv-cache-1';varresourcesToCache=['/','/index.html','/jquery-3.2.1.min.js','/pouchdb.min-6.4.1.js','/styles/inline

微信小程序封装wx.request请求

对微信小程序的印象我还停留在2年前刚入行的时候,那是还不懂什么是Promise,只知道小程序发请求有时候要在success回调中嵌套好多层(后来我才知道这叫回调地狱)。最近刚好有个小程序的项目交给我发开发,加上如今的我自认为对Promise掌握的还可以,所以这次也尝试着封装一下wx.request(),让请求变得更优雅一些wx.request({url:"https://xxx.com",method:"POST",data:{phone:187********,password:'123456'},success:res=>{console.log('登录成功',res)},fail:err

ajax - HTML5 FormData 在 Java Servlet request.getParameter() 中返回 null

我的观点是HTML5。我正在使用FormData将AJAX2POST发送到Servlet。在servlet中,我正在尝试读取请求参数。我看不到任何参数。但是,GoogleChrome开发者控制台会显示请求负载。我怎样才能在Servlet代码中获得相同的内容?任何帮助将不胜感激。这是代码。JS代码varxhr=newXMLHttpRequest();varformData=newFormData();formData.append('firstName','ABC');formData.append('lastName','XYZ');xhr.open("POST",targetLoca

ajax - HTML5 FormData 在 Java Servlet request.getParameter() 中返回 null

我的观点是HTML5。我正在使用FormData将AJAX2POST发送到Servlet。在servlet中,我正在尝试读取请求参数。我看不到任何参数。但是,GoogleChrome开发者控制台会显示请求负载。我怎样才能在Servlet代码中获得相同的内容?任何帮助将不胜感激。这是代码。JS代码varxhr=newXMLHttpRequest();varformData=newFormData();formData.append('firstName','ABC');formData.append('lastName','XYZ');xhr.open("POST",targetLoca

【愚公系列】2023年05月 网络安全高级班 059.WEB渗透与安全(AWVS漏洞扫描简介)

文章目录前言一、AWVS的简介和功能1.简介2.功能2.1Web扫描器2.2网站爬虫2.3目标寻找2.4子域名扫描2.5任务计划2.6HTTP编辑器2.7HTTP嗅探2.8HTTP模糊测试前言AWVS漏洞扫描是指使用AcunetixWebVulnerabilityScanner(AWVS)对Web应用程序进行安全漏洞扫描。AWVS可以自动化执行各种安全测试,包括SQL注入、跨站点脚本、文件包含、OS命令注入等,以检测Web应用程序中可能存在的漏洞,从而帮助安全团队识别和修复这些漏洞,以保护Web应用程序免受攻击。一、AWVS的简介和功能1.简介AcunetixWVS是自动化的应用程序安全测试工